When embarking on a development project, whether it's a minor house renovation or a big industrial undertaking, verifying a contractor's credentials is important. This step ensures that you’re entrusting your project to a professional and trustworthy skilled. Failure to conduct this verification can lead to shoddy workmanship, monetary loss, and unanticipated delays.
The first step in verifying a contractor's credentials is checking their licensing. Most states require contractors to hold specific licenses to function legally. Ensuring that a contractor has the right license is vital; it serves as a assure that they've met native regulations and requirements. You can easily confirm this by accessing your state’s licensing board website, the place you can lookup the contractor's name or business.
Insurance protection is one other essential facet. A reliable contractor ought to carry both legal responsibility insurance and staff' compensation insurance. Liability insurance protects you in case of damages or mishaps that occur in the course of the project, while staff' compensation shields you from claims if a worker is injured on the job. It is advisable to request proof of insurance and confirm its validity immediately with the insurance supplier.

Beyond licensing and insurance, experience plays a pivotal position in a contractor's credentials. Investigating how lengthy the contractor has been in enterprise can provide perception into their degree of expertise. Ideally, you need to rent someone who has been within the business for a quantity of years and has handled tasks much like yours. Longevity typically correlates with a solid popularity and confirmed abilities.
Reviews and testimonials supply an invaluable glimpse into a contractor’s past performance. Previous clients’ experiences can help gauge the contractor's reliability, high quality of work, and professionalism. Online platforms like Google, Yelp, and Angie’s List can provide a wealth of data. Reading by way of these critiques not solely highlights strengths but can also reveal potential weaknesses.
References are equally necessary. A trustworthy contractor ought to willingly present a list of references from past projects. Contact these references and inquire about their experiences, taking observe of features like communication, adherence to timelines, and the quality of work done. Speaking directly with those who have previously employed the contractor can supply peace of thoughts and additional views.

In some cases, it’s advantageous to assess a contractor’s portfolio. A high-quality portfolio showcases the contractor's previous work, highlighting their type and capabilities. This visible illustration could be instrumental in determining if their aesthetic aligns together with your vision. Pay attention to the vary of projects completed, as range may mirror versatility and adaptableness.
Project estimates must also be scrutinized carefully. A reputable contractor will present an in depth, written estimate breaking down the costs related to the project. Comparing quotes from multiple contractors can additionally be enlightening. Ensure that you might be not solely opting for the most affordable choice, as the lowest bid might often mean slicing corners on supplies or labor.
Contractor associations and affiliations can further bolster credibility. Membership in professional organizations usually requires adherence to a strict code of ethics and skilled standards. This means you're likely working with someone who is committed to professionalism and continual learning in their craft.
While many contractors appear to have solid credentials on paper, precise efficiency is the last word check. Being conscious of potential red flags is essential. If a contractor is evasive about providing documentation, references, or insurance details, it ought to raise issues. Similarly, heavy strain to sign a contract rapidly can point out a desire to bypass the verification steps important on your project’s success.
Engaging in direct communication throughout the scope of the engagement is also key. A good contractor will set up an open line for questions and clarifications. This relationship will set the inspiration for accountability and transparency, which are crucial for the smooth execution of the project.

Understanding how disputes will be dealt with is another side of verifying a contractor's credentials. Discussing up to date contracts may embody clauses about how disagreements will be addressed. This proactive strategy ensures that you're prepared for any challenges that may arise, diminishing the chance of misunderstandings or conflict later.
Furthermore, obtaining a proper contract is important. A well-defined contract ought to cover every detail—from scope and timelines to fee schedules and warranties. Reading and understanding the contract in its entirety before signing ensures that both parties are on the identical page, protecting your interests all through the development process.
If there could be still any uncertainty, think about consulting your native Better Business Bureau. This group could have data of any complaints or disputes involving the contractor. This search provides another layer of scrutiny to your decision-making course of, enabling you to make an knowledgeable choice.
